Friday, June 12th at 6:30pm at the Alliance Francaise: "An LGBT-Friendly Look at Homosexuality in French Literature from the 1850s to 1939" Free event, Language: English
A survey of Homosexuality in French literature from the 1850s to 1939 with a power point presentation: the heterosexual precursors, the clichés and prejudices, and how the homosexual writers survived or exploited these themes.This lecture will be given by Sarah Pickup Diligenti and will be followed by a reception.
